ABSTRACT: This study addresses gender equity in technical education programs, aiming to identify barriers, opportunities, and strategies for promoting gender equality in traditionally male-dominated vocational fields. The objectives were to (1) analyze current gender disparities in technical education enrollment, retention, and career progression, (2) explore factors influencing gender equity in vocational training, and (3) propose interventions to enhance gender inclusivity in technical education. A survey research design was utilized to gather data from students, educators, and policymakers, examining their perspectives on gender equity issues and strategies for improvement. The sample size comprised 250 participants, selected through purposive sampling to include diverse gender representations and vocational disciplines across Nigeria. The case study focused on Edo State, recognized for its efforts in promoting gender equality and inclusive educational policies. Findings indicated persistent gender disparities in technical education, including unequal access to resources, career stereotypes, and workplace discrimination. Effective strategies included promoting female role models, implementing gender-sensitive policies, and providing supportive environments for female students. Recommendations included integrating gender equity initiatives into vocational curricula, offering mentorship programs for female students, and collaborating with industry to create inclusive work environments.
